Kentucky HB 264 (2026RS) — AN ACT relating to theft by deception.

Amend KRS 514.040, relating to theft by deception, to establish a presumption that a person creates or reinforces a false impression when the person lists or advertises residential or commercial real property for sale, lease, or rent without legal title or authority.

Timeline

The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.

  • 2026-01-08T05:00:00+00:00 introduced in House introduction
  • 2026-01-08T05:00:00+00:00 to Committee on Committees (H) referral-committee
  • 2026-01-15T05:00:00+00:00 to Judiciary (H) referral-committee
  • 2026-02-11T05:00:00+00:00 reported favorably, 1st reading, to Calendar committee-passage
  • 2026-02-12T05:00:00+00:00 2nd reading, to Rules reading-2
  • 2026-02-12T05:00:00+00:00 floor amendment (1) filed amendment-introduction
  • 2026-02-12T05:00:00+00:00 posted for passage in the Regular Orders of the Day for Friday, February 13 2026
  • 2026-02-13T05:00:00+00:00 3rd reading, passed 93-0 with Floor Amendment (1) passage, reading-3
  • 2026-02-17T05:00:00+00:00 received in Senate
  • 2026-02-17T05:00:00+00:00 to Committee on Committees (S) referral-committee
  • 2026-03-16T04:00:00+00:00 to Judiciary (S) referral-committee
  • 2026-03-19T04:00:00+00:00 reported favorably, 1st reading, to Calendar committee-passage
  • 2026-03-20T04:00:00+00:00 2nd reading, to Rules reading-2
  • 2026-03-27T04:00:00+00:00 posted for passage in the Regular Orders of the Day for Tuesday, March 31 2026
  • 2026-03-31T04:00:00+00:00 3rd reading, passed 38-0 passage, reading-3
  • 2026-03-31T04:00:00+00:00 received in House
  • 2026-04-01T04:00:00+00:00 enrolled, signed by Speaker of the House passage
  • 2026-04-01T04:00:00+00:00 enrolled, signed by President of the Senate passage
  • 2026-04-01T04:00:00+00:00 delivered to Governor
  • 2026-04-13T04:00:00+00:00 signed by Governor (Acts Ch. 106) executive-signature
